[PATCH 00/22] Fix hotplug of disks with iothreads and s390 cruft cleanup

On 6/11/21 4:48 PM, Peter Krempa wrote:
> This series consists of 3 parts:
> 
> Part 1, patches 1-3:
> 
>   These are fixes to the virCommand->string conversion, namely two bugs:
>      - VIR_TEST_REGENERATE_OUTPUT would produce new files with missing end
>        newline
>      - memleak in bhyves xml->native conversion
> 
> Part 2, patches 4 - 21:
> 
>     Removal of 's390-virtio' machine and the corresponding addressing
>     type. This was removed in qemu 2.6. The exploration started because
>     the last patch was for a strange reason checking the address type and
>     I needed to know if indeed 'virtio-s390' addresses don't support
>     iothreads. Turns out the whole thing can be deleted.
> 
> Part 3, patch 22:
> 
>     Hotplug of disks with iothreads is broken because the code was moved
>     prior to address asignment and didn't account for missing address.
>     Let's remove the whole check as it turned out to be pointless.
